How Can I Locate a Certified Chemistry Tutor?
To locate a experienced chemistry tutor, consider to request recommendations, examine online platforms for ratings, check credentials, and carry out interviews to assess teaching style and compatibility. Direct recommendations frequently offer the most credible options.
What Does Tailored Chemistry Tutoring Cost?
The cost of personalized chemistry tutoring services generally ranges from $30 to $100 per hour, determined by the tutor's credentials, experience, and location. Additional factors useful information may include lesson duration and specialized curriculum requirements.
How Can I Keep Track of My Progress With a Tutor?
Tracking progress with a tutor involves establishing clear objectives, routinely examining performance through assessments, keeping a learning journal, and gathering feedback. Consistent communication about obstacles and accomplishments helps facilitate directed and successful learning strategies.
